Output 4d1668379e904ce106d7b66c63301fb7278616271b227682d654435a3fb8a7db:10

value
3100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6da9efa8cba110a5f8461619f6f41014dd952284 OP_EQUAL
address
3Bgs9ppcLcwpjMHPYppdwcFXZvcvRKeQkL
transaction
4d1668379e904ce106d7b66c63301fb7278616271b227682d654435a3fb8a7db
spent
true